===Public schools=== The [[Dougherty County School System]] operates a system of five learning centers, fourteen public elementary schools, four public middle schools, three public high schools, and one alternative school. All schools are acc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ools (SACS) and the Georgia Accrediting Commission (GAC). The system had an enrollment in 2009β2010 of 15,838 students being taught by 1,070 teachers and 198 support and administrative personnel.<ref>{{Cite web|url=http://www.dougherty.k12.ga.us/schools/schools.htm|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20100323063310/http://www.dougherty.k12.ga.us/schools/schools.htm|url-status=dead|title=Dougherty County School System|archive-date=March 23, 2010}}</ref> The following schools have distinctions: * Alice Coachman Elementary School: 2009 National Blue Ribbon School, 2009 "No Excuses School" (Georgia Public Policy Foundation) * Lincoln Elementary Magnet School: 2009β2010 Governor's Office of Students Achievement Bronze Award for Highest Percentage of Students Meeting & Exceeding Standards on the CRCT * International Studies Elementary Charter School: Title 1 Distinguished School (10 consecutive years making AYP) * Robert A. Cross Middle Magnet School: 2009β2010 Governor's Office of Students Achievement Gold Award for Highest Percentage of Students Meeting & Exceeding Standards on the CRCT
